Mesbah, like the alternate spelling Misbah, comes from the Arabic root s-b-h, meaning "lamp." The Quran's Verse of Light (24:35) describes Allah's light as being like a niche (mishkat) containing a lamp (misbah).

Etymology

From the Arabic ู…ุตุจุงุญ (misbah), 'lamp' - a Quranic image, describing a lamp within a niche as a metaphor for divine light in the celebrated 'Verse of Light' (Ayat an-Nur).

Quranic Connection

Misbah ('lamp') is the word at the centre of the Light Verse: 'The example of His light is like a niche within which is a lamp' (24:35).
